Kent & Masters S-Series Pony Jump
A jump saddle for ponies, the S-Series Pony Jump has forward-cut flaps, plus moveable blocks, designed to support the young rider’s leg in the shorter jumping position. This may look similar to the S-Series Jump saddle, but it is on a different tree - more suited to a pony conformation - and takes a different gullet bar.
- A pony tree with longer, swept-back points to support the front of the saddle and allow freer shoulder movement.
- A seat shaped to enable the rider to dynamically adjust their centre of balance over the fence.
- Broad panels for maximum surface contact with the pony’s back.
- Velcro knee and calf blocks under the flap which can be positioned to suit your leg length and position.
- Changeable girthing arrangement which allows saddle stability to be optimised for various types of pony conformation and different movement.

Changeable gullet bar
A changeable gullet bar allows you or your saddle fitter to modify the width of the saddle’s gullet to suit the horse’s wither profile as the horse changes shape with either exercise, muscle development, maturity or rest. There are 8 options in the short S-bar and 7 in the long R-bar.
100% British wool flocking
Wool is a natural fibre and provides superior softness and comfort for the horse because it moulds and settles quickly, giving optimum panel contact with the horse’s back. Two reinforced flocking slots make it easy for your saddle fitter to do any necessary adjustments to fit on-site

Girthing Information
The Kent & Masters Pony Jump Saddle is fitted with three girth straps (billets), the third one being moveable.
This flexible girthing arrangement allows saddle stability to be optimised instantly.

Begin by girthing in the neutral position using the second and third billet.
(NOTE: This is the same as girthing on the first and third billets on a saddle with a conventional girthing system)

If you find the saddle slips forward, you can use the point (front) strap and the third strap

If the back of the saddle lifts away from the horse’s back, use the point (front) strap and the floating balance position (4)

NEVER girth using the point strap and first strap. This causes saddle instability and potential discomfort for your horse.
